Primary RoleProvide general direction and oversight of electrical plans during planning and development of new or renovated plant and lift station projects. Performs other related functions and duties as assigned or as they become apparent and necessary.
This position is required to carry out tasks with a minimum of directions. The person must demonstrate a high level of self‑motivation and ability to complete jobs with and without help from others.
Key Accountabilities- Responsible for all project electrical work, including but not limited to installation, repair, and maintenance of electrical equipment, lighting, outlets, switches, wiring motors, motor controls, instrumentation installation and troubleshooting, SCADA system hardware maintenance, start‑up testing, control panel maintenance, and power tools.
- Effective and respectful communication and interactions with other employees, supervisors, individuals from other organizations, and citizen customers. Coordinates and communicates with project personnel as well as other outside entities to ensure operational reliability and environmental compliance.

- Ability to properly utilize precision tools and instruments (electrical test equipment, thermographic analysis and vibration equipment).
- Ability to properly utilize tools required by the job, including but not limited to hand tools, power tools.
- 3-5 years as an electrician working with 480-volt electrical systems.
- Must possess a valid, active state driver’s license and the ability to pass a motor vehicle background check.
- Certification as a licensed electrician desired, but not required as equivalent experience and training can be substituted.
- Successfully obtained a High School diploma, GED, or experience in related field.
- Capable of written and verbal communication to all necessary entities.
- Subject to outdoor/indoor elements and to temperature changes, hot/cold, walking, kneeling standing, lifting, and bending.
- Must be able to lift up to 75 lbs.
- Some travel may be required.
